    well, the first redone building. there are a generic café (bombed and not bombed),
    and the famous Desire Ingouf restaurant from Carentan. the building is not really accurate, because I don't have the real colors (from 1944) and i don't know which materials were used for the construction of the building (which kind of stones etc etc), so I did my best to create something possible.

    now the buildings are finished and the number of textures used is decreased and the buildings have a visible attic (for the bombed buildings). I'm going to use the BIS proxies to add some objects in the attic.

    the buildings share the same model, because i'm a lazy guy

    generic café: I just need to give it a name. maybe "café de la poste" -café of the post office-



    Désiré Ingouf restaurant: the buildings have a visible attic. I'm going to use the BIS proxies to add some objects in the attic



    btw a little window on the roof is missing. the one at the front of the roof. I have forgotten to unhide it

    Just a quick note : the original model is all Hyakushiki fantastic and amazing work on his Modern US Infantry and OPFOR addons.

    I just obtained permission to use them, then lowered the faces and vertices count down to a level that was fitting my mod needs and with the help of Macser for the seams and helmet, i remapped the whole model to fit only only on 2 textures.

    So if you want a higher quality of model complexity and more texture to play with, maybe you should try to see if you can obtain Hyakushiki permission, as my modification of his model into my base model is resulting in a lower quality (though more performance friendly as it was my primary goal).
